The first country my mother and I visited while she was working for Air France was - yep - France - specifically Paris. This would be circa November 1968.

Moving from N. Merrick L.I. to Forest Hills, Queens was truly a culture shock for me. Going to Paris was off the chart. Thankfully I took French in high school and managed to get us from A to B and back to A.

One of the items was the French pissoir - outside urinal for anyone to use. It definitely came in handy drinking all that wine.

I owned Chuck Jordan's 1977 Donzi Sweet 16, there was a little wooded homemade glovebox under the dash and inside was an old metal Bandaid box that contained a small notepad and pencil, it had a detailed log and notes on every time he used the boat, hours, fuel, maintenance, etc.
I still have it, and when I was selling the boat around 2005 his son Mark called me to talk about the boat, he mentioned that he was a designer at Mazda. And on another note, when the boat was for sale that is how I met Olredalert.
